Wrestling at the 1964 Summer Olympics

At the 1964 Summer Olympics, 16 wrestling events were contested, for all men. There were eight weight classes in Greco-Roman wrestling and eight classes in freestyle wrestling.[1]

Medal table

More information Rank, Nation ...
RankNationGoldSilverBronzeTotal
1 Japan (JPN)5016
2 Soviet Union (URS)34310
3 Bulgaria (BUL)3418
4 Turkey (TUR)2316
5 Hungary (HUN)2002
6 Yugoslavia (YUG)1012
7 United Team of Germany (EUA)0134
8 Romania (ROU)0123
9 Sweden (SWE)0112
10 Czechoslovakia (TCH)0101
 South Korea (KOR)0101
12 Iran (IRI)0022
13 United States (USA)0011
Totals (13 entries)16161648
